Transaction 2308821c79dcbf92acda07707211a6ca3ad2141fb6747232b1e3087928253181
1 Input
1 Output
-
2308821c79dcbf92acda07707211a6ca3ad2141fb6747232b1e3087928253181:0
- value
- 7136371
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e9fbd6ad785dab05bc8ca77ee97b470a36eb905 OP_EQUAL
- address
- 332Lk9pyiK4xZ5i5yCqsDyKET2oqp8GyzA